About the role

The Admissions Caseworker manages psychiatric intake calls, processes insurance precertifications, and conducts initial patient screenings. They coordinate admissions with medical staff and prepare all necessary legal and administrative paperwork for patient entry.

Surround yourself with people who care about making a difference – come join us! We have an exciting opportunity for a full-time Admissions Caseworker to join our Ramapo Ridge Admissions team. The Admissions Caseworker accepts "Intake" calls and processes them. Contacts insurance companies for precertification re: benefits. Interviews incoming psychiatric patients and/or his/her representatives. Completes initial screening of patients and presents information to psychiatrist for approval. Coordinates admissions and on-site evaluations with assigned staff. Prepares all admission paperwork. Assigns patients to room (in consultation with nursing staff). The individual is competent to care for patients in the following age groups: adult (ages 18 - 64) and geriatric (ages 65 +). Competencies

  • Covers and screens psychiatric admissions/intakes. Coordinates on-site evaluations/assessments. Consults with physicians, nursing, and others regarding admissions and intakes, as needed. Coordinates admission times with unit staff. Schedules all initial appointments for RRPP & CHCCC. Types admission paperwork in correct, timely, and accurate manner. Accurately inputs admission/intake information into computer. Checks insurance benefits coverage. Checks insurance eligibility for service. Secures necessary verification of patient's insurance. Obtains and verifies pre-certification authorizing insurance coverage of desired service.
  • Prepares the following letters: Discharge, Change of Status, Notice of Hearing, Notice of Death. Secures application for commitment. Receives requests for admission and makes necessary pre-admission arrangements including insurance precertification. Completes all preliminary admission/intake paperwork in a timely, complete, and accurate manner. Utilizes WP program accessing, inputting and retrieving informational computer files. The individual is competent to interact with patients in the following age groups: adult (ages 19 - 64), geriatric (ages 65+). Sends Physician Certificates, Application for Commitment and all appropriate papers to judge for review and decision. Sends a copy of signed judge's order to appropriate Adjuster office. Monitors Physician Certificate completion in a timely manner. Participates in other MH Central Access department responsibilities, such as PI monitoring, surveys, etc. Prepares reports for PI, as needed. Other duties as assigned.
